Packing an injection moulding machine for road transport

We carried out a comprehensive protection and export packaging service for an injection moulding machine. The project included specialised protection of the machine against corrosion, moisture and mechanical damage during road transport.

Scope of service provided:

  • Design and construction of wooden platforms
  • Packaging in bubble wrap
  • Packaging in VCI corrosion protection film
  • Use of moisture absorbers
  • Shrink-wrapping
  • Securing to platforms with Cordlash straps
  • Load restraint and anti-slip protection
  • Mounting on a trailer

Description of the implementation of the order:

Design and construction of wooden platforms

The basis of the realisation was the design of platforms adapted to the weight and dimensions of the injection moulding machine. Our team used IPPC-certified coniferous timber, ensuring strength and compliance with ISPM 15 phytosanitary standards. The platforms were reinforced with crossbars and their surface was profiled for even load distribution.

Multi-layer corrosion protection

The machine was wrapped with bubble wrap on the protruding parts. In addition, VCI film was used, creating an airtight barrier against moisture and salts. The volatile corrosion inhibitors in the VCI film formed a hydrophobic layer on the metal surface, neutralising the effect of water vapour.

Moisture control and sealing

Moisture absorbers were placed in the packaging to reduce the risk of condensation. The whole package was protected with shrink film, which, when heated, tightly wrapped the load, protecting it from dirt and mechanical damage.

Stabilisation on the platforms with the Cordlash system

The injector is attached to the platforms using Cordlash straps, which – unlike traditional straps – retain their tension even under dynamic shocks. Pneumatic tensioners and edge protectors are used, eliminating the risk of abrasion of the belts. The strength of the Cordlash system (up to 2500 daN) has ensured that the machine is fully stabilised.

Loading and immobilisation on a trailer

The platforms with the injection moulding machine were attached to the semi-trailer using steel cables and anti-flat brackets. In addition, wooden blocking devices were fitted to prevent the load from shifting during braking. The whole thing was inspected for compliance with road transport regulations.
